Llanfihangel-Crucorney sits at the foot of the Black Mountains in Monmouthshire. My top tip is to see the Skirrid Mountain Inn. It is said to be the oldest pub in Wales. You can see the old wood beams and stone walls for free. The village has deep roots in the Welsh past. You can walk the paths of the Offa’s Dyke trail from here. It is a prime choice for a low cost day in the hills. To the north, you can find the ruins of Llanthony Priory. The air is fresh and the valley is green. This spot is a smart choice for a true rural break. It is a peaceful place with clear views of the peaks.
